ISO: Help! Too Much Thyme in Beef Bourgignon

Misc.

Hi and help :)
I put WAY too much Thyme in my Beef Bourgignon..does anyone have a remedy to ease the flavour of Thyme?
I tried adding more sugar, wine, pepper..to no avail
It does taste lovley but still a bit too much thyme
FWIW I added 2 tablespoons of fresh dried thyme..the Epicurious recipe called for it. You can email me if you like at Thanks in advance
